1925 TRACK CAPTAINS CHOSEN

Men Appointed to Lead Dormitories in Meet Tomorrow

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

The captains for the Freshman interdormitory track meet a Soldiers Field tomorrow afternoon have been selected by the coaches. H. T. Dunker will be captain of Gore Hall, J. S. Murphy of Smith, and J. L. Martin of Standish.

The meet will be for all members of the Freshman class whether they live in the dormitories or not. So far there has been only a few entries for the meet. Since today is the last day to enter, it is imperative that all men interested sign in the blue-book at the locker building before 5 o'clock this afternoon.
